Если вы пытаетесь установить прошивку на ваш Android с помощью утилиты Fastboot, но появляются какие-либо ошибки, которые вы не знаете как исправить, то сайт Android +1 спешит на помощь с готовыми решениями!
Данный материал, подразумевает, что вы уже знаете, что такое Fastboot и как им пользоваться. Статья в большем случае рассчитана для устройств Nexus, но возможно подойдет и другим устройствам которые имеют поддержку Fastboot.
Ошибки при прошивке в Fastboot
<waiting for devices>
Проблема может возникнуть из-за отсутствия драйверов, а также с какими-либо проблемами с USB кабелями и портами, подробней читайте в статье waiting for devices.
FAILED (status read failed (Too many links))
Проблема связана с поврежденным или дешевым USB кабелем, либо же подключение выполнено через ХАБ.
error: update package missing system.img
Прошить каждую часть прошивки по отдельности, а не за один раз с помощью архива.
malloc: Not enough space Cannot generate image
Прошить каждую часть прошивки по отдельности, а не за один раз с помощью архива.
archive does not contain 'boot.sig' archive does not contain 'recovery.sig'
Не обращать свое внимание, так как это не является ошибкой.
В Windows "Неизвестное устройство" или "сбой дескриптора"
Вначале удалить, перезагрузить компьютер и переустановить драйвера Nexus.
mounting cache failed
Для того, чтобы устранить данную ошибку, необходимо установить кастомное Recovery, после чего перейти в него и выполнить команду:
adb shell mkfs.ext2 /dev/block/название_блока
После чего перевести Android в режим Bootloader/Fastboot и прошить образ cache:
fastboot flash cache cache.img
Вот и все! Оставайтесь с сайтом Android +1! Дальше будет интересней!